What is Highly Capable at NOVA?
At NOVA, we believe that test scores and grades are only part of the picture. We know that gifted students also display traits such as creativity, intensity, intuitiveness, heightened self-awareness, impulsivity, enthusiasm, or an elevated sense of justice. That's why we use a whole-student approach in addition to—or instead of—a high test score.
